The Saint Louis Art Museum is one of the United States’ most renowned museums. Located in Forest Park, it is home to over 30,000 works of art from all over the world. Established in 1879, the museum has long been a center for visual arts and education in St. Louis.

The museum offers a wide array of artworks, ranging from ancient sculptures to modern installations. The collection includes works from Europe, America, Africa and Asia, as well as a growing number of contemporary pieces. There is something for everyone at the Saint Louis Art Museum.

Admission

Admission to the Saint Louis Art Museum is free for visitors of all ages. This means that visitors can enjoy the museum’s vast holdings without having to pay an entry fee.

The museum also offers free guided tours to help visitors get the most out of their visit.

The museum also offers special events and programs throughout the year, including lectures and workshops on art topics, family-friendly activities, and more. These events are often free or discounted for members.

Membership

The Saint Louis Art Museum offers a variety of membership options for visitors who would like to become more involved with the museum. Members receive discounts on events and educational programs as well as exclusive access to certain exhibitions and lectures.

Membership fees vary depending on the length of membership and range from $35–$250 per year. Memberships are available for individuals, families and organizations.
